Launched in 2023, Integrated Services creates and markets new customer experiences by integrating hardware, software and services across Ford Blue, Model e and Ford Pro. These products and services allow Ford's retail and commercial customers to customize their vehicles like never before with OTA (over-the-air)-driven experiences that grow better over time. Ford is developing leadership at the forefront of connected, digital platforms that will revolutionize every aspect of how vehicles function, the way people interact with them, and the value those vehicles provide.
